The body of a dog contains most of its vital organs. The heart, lungs, stomach, and intestines are located there. So too are its sex organs, kidneys, and bladder. The 13 ribs of the dog's chest wrap around the heart and lungs. Since these organs influence the animal's speed and stamina, chest size can be an indication of these traits.

Vomiting and diarrhea are very common symptoms. There may also be manifestations or obvious signs of injury. Swellings of various sizes and descriptions may appear on any part of the body. There may be expressions of pain, hysteria, or fear. There may further be nervous twitchings, convulsions, partial or complete paralysis. The urine elimination may be dribbling, painful, bloody, excessive, or insignificant in quantity. The animal may have painful bowel movements or strain excessively or unsuccessfully to pass the stool.

While bathing your animal, you might apply an antiseptic which will destroy any fleas, lice, or ticks that the animal might harbor, and will tend to prevent their recurrence. The chemical which gives the most consistent satisfaction is called malathion and details about its use should be obtained from your veterinarian.

Conjunctivitis is treated mainly by the application of suitable antiseptics and healing agents, either in liquid or ointment form. Often the veterinarian will inject certain protein substances into the body to assist in the healing process. These substances cause an artificial increase in the production of white blood cells, and these white blood cells are the good soldiers of the blood that help to fight infection. In some cases, bacteriological examinations of the eye discharge may be made in order to identify the causative organisms, and then the specific drugs which can eradicate them may be applied. Such wonder drugs as penicillin, aureomycin and terramycin have proved very useful in these diseases. Where conjunctivitis is a secondary complication, the elimination of the primary condition usually results in the disappearance of the conjunctivitis.
